03.06 一些家长让孩子学习少儿编程,有必要吗?为什么?

手机用户102424868024


我本人学的是计算机专业,毕业后一直从事与计算机和互联网相关的工作,也曾在世界上最大的软件公司工作过,目前有个小孩正在读小学二年级,从孩子6岁开始,我就在他身上尝试过与少儿编程相关的很多东西……

看到个别回答对少儿编程的理解可能有点出入,我简单解释一下:

目前公认的少儿编程培训课程主要分两大类型:软件编程教学和硬件编程培训。这些课程主要面向6 到 18 岁的青少年,旨在让孩子通过可视化图形编程(Scratch)、代码编程(Python/C++)、机器人套件或通过PicoBoard、Arduino 等开源硬件平台构建模块式的机械部件、电子元件和传感器拼搭组合来学习编程,培养其动手能力、逻辑思维能力、计算能力等,以学习编程来串联各个学科(真正做到的不多……)。

当“人人学习编程”的热潮由国外刮到了国内,同时随着国家在基础教育阶段推广编程教育(教育部印发《 教育信息化“十三五”规划 》的通知,将信息化教学能力纳入学校办学水平考评体系;高考试点的一些省份,在大综合考试里已经开始试点编程; 2017 年的《新一代人工智能发展规划》,明确在中小学逐步推广编程教育。很多地方,如重庆市,也出台的相应的指导文件),接触到编程教育的群体也变得多元化,各个年龄层貌似都有了接受编程教育的诉求。人们在观念上的转变以及客户群体的激增(家长们在教育投入上的提高)推动着少儿编程教育行业“蓬勃”发展。

在大点的商场或学校门口,随处可见许多少儿编程机构,他们一般会给家长宣扬学习少儿编程可以:

  • 掌握必备技能

  • 强化逻辑思维

  • 适应科技社会

  • 熟悉信息整理

  • 提高创造能力

  • 提高择校优势

  • ……

你信不信?反正我不信。我不信的原因不是因为少儿编程本身,而是编程的学习确实存在一些个体差异,同时,目前国内这个行业太浮躁。

简单归纳下我对这个行业的几点看法:

  1. 非刚需。与升学没有必然联系,大多数家长并没有将编程学习纳入到孩子的培养计划之中;其与美术、舞蹈等其他兴趣培训相比,由于学习效果不显著,结果导向较弱。

  2. 课程同质化严重,同行互相抄袭,低水平竞争。

  3. 教师水平参差不齐。虽然头部企业对外宣传拥有严格的招聘和培训体系,但从我所体验过的一些机构看,大多还是缺乏对教师质量的把控。

  4. 盲目竞争,不求质只求量。由于部分企业的市场行为,造成了少儿编程教育市场的乱象,一定程度上影响了消费者对于少儿编程教育机构的信任度。

抛开由于部分企业的市场作为所导致的成见(上述2-4点),我对总体行业的发展还是保持乐观,同时,也对学习少儿编程持积极的态度。少儿编程教育的普及除得益于政策的扶持以及社会认知提升的同时,归根结底还是在于其内在驱动力。作为少儿编程的积极实践者,这两年,从我儿子这个样本身上可以看出,学习少儿编程至少可以:

  • 锻炼数学及计算思维(Mathematical and Computational ideas)

  • 熟悉(项目)设计的全过程(Process of Design)

  • 进一步掌握相关数字技术(A deeper level of fluency with digital technology)

  • 明白软件设计可以造福社会,激发他的求知欲(Learning to program offers benefits for everyone)

以上收获,个人认为比较重要的是第二点。在一个点子付诸于实现的整个过程中,孩子可以培养很多对他未来人生有益的学习技能,比如:

  • 创意思考(Thinking creatively)

  • 清晰沟通(Communicating clearly)

  • 系统分析(Analyzing systematically)

  • 高效协同(Collaborating effectively)

  • 迭代设计(Designing iteratively)

  • 持续学习(Learning continuously)

最近,陪孩子学习了一堂他们学校的数学公开课,在这个过程中,除了照着规则玩游戏,我们还一起动手创造,协助他使用Scratch来实现了整个游戏,一起探讨背后的数学问题,共同去发现更有趣的东西……

整个过程,可以在我的这个视频中看到:

\n

{!-- PGC_VIDEO:{"status": 0, "thumb_height": 533, "file_sign": "\

孩子学爸


儿编程教育是通过编程游戏启蒙、可视化图形编程等课程,培养学生的计算思维和创新解难能力的课程。

这也是我刚刚学到的,我们家孩子刚六岁了,也是突然才了解到这门课程,我看了下,六岁这个阶段不必刻意学习,其实可以玩一些不含字母的编程小游戏,比如用指令控制一个角色到达终点,绕过障碍物,用循环来完成重复任务等等,都是一些简单的小游戏,通过游戏达到思维的发展。

如果家长有条件,可以选择正规的机构去体验一下,比如我们家孩子当初上思维游戏课程也是,前几年刚流行起来,也是抱着试试的心态,结果体验过后孩子非常喜欢,也确实拓展了思维能力,去年,接触到乐高这门课程,通过玩儿游戏锻炼孩子的动手能力,想象力以及空间思维能力。正常情况下,孩子都会对此类课程比较感兴趣,家长需要做的就是多考核选择一些培训机构,并及时了解孩子的学习状态,孩子感兴趣并愿意继续学习的话,那么是可以尝试的。

疫情过后,我也准备去了解一下相关课程,随时交流哟


mr漠然


个人觉得很有必要,我们从幼儿园开始学的,刚开始学的是大颗粒的积木拼搭,后面转成小颗粒的拼搭,后面是无动力的机械搭建,现在开始简单的编程了。个人觉得少儿编程有以下几个好处:

1、孩子的逻辑思维能力和抽象思维能力 积木的搭建过程中,需要孩子对作品有一定的理解,并在头脑中进行前期的构图,在编程的过程中,程序的流畅度,可行性都是需要孩子独立思考并完成的。

2、培养孩子的耐心和专注力 一套作品的搭建,少则半个小时,多则几个小时,在这期间,非常考验孩子的耐心与专注力。

3、锻炼孩子的团队协作能力 许多的编程大赛都是需要团队协作才能完成的,孩子在团队中处于什么样的位置,这就取决于孩子自身的能力了。领导能力强的,可以在团队中担任指挥官的角色,技术能力强的,可以重点攻击技术难点。

4、提高孩子的动手能力 每个作品都是需要孩子亲自动手一块一块搭建完成的,在此过程中,大大的提升了孩子的动手能力。

这是我孩子在小时候搭建大颗粒积木时候的作品。


洛小绯


让孩子接触儿童编程是否可行,不取决于孩子,也不取决于编程难度,而取决于家长对此的态度。

首先,家长让孩子接触儿童编程的目的是什么?通常有以下几个目标:

1. 希望孩子以后成为编程工程师;

2. 希望孩子通过编程,活跃思维,增长知识面;

3. 希望孩子能够和其他孩子一样,通过编程获奖,为以后进名校加分;

4. 希望培养孩子的兴趣;

5. 盲目跟风,攀比心理;


13年的时候,本人学过编程,做过一段时间安卓APP开发,完全是零基础入门,报培训学校学的。

在接触编程后,发现其好处确实不少:

1. 严谨的逻辑,一个代码敲错,就很可能招来让人抓狂的BUG;

2. 反复的试错,编程不怕错,每一个错误都会有提示,可以即时更改,也需要即时更改;

3. 神奇的一门语言,没错,编程是一门语言,用于人与计算机沟通的语言;

4. 面向对象之说,这是一个比较模糊的概念,大体是目标指向性,针对什么;


而这些对于孩子来说,都有好处,特别是反复试错,因为人的成长就离不开错误,而真正让人成长的是改错。


所以,让孩子接触儿童编程,如果不注重结果,主要目的是培养孩子的逻辑思维和试错思维,那么对孩子来说,大有裨益。


育儿充电桩


你好,很高兴回答你的问题。我认为学什么都没错,只不过要在适当的时间,学习适当的内容,因为毕竟人的生命精力有限。

如果条件允许钱,宝宝对编程不反感可以让宝宝学习编程,孩子从小学习编程可以培养思维方式。我认为还有以下两大好处。

第一点,让孩子多掌握一个表达自己的工具。小朋友无疑是想象力最丰富的,很可惜随着年龄渐长,由于教育体制的问题,大多数中国孩子的想象力都是快速衰退。就小朋友表达自己的手段而言,无非是讲故事(说出来)、写作文、画画,为什么要这么重视让孩子表达自己呢?因为时代不同了。事实上,今年少儿编程的火热有一部分原因是由于人工智能大战引发的,而人工智能大战对我们的最大启发是,人类在逻辑思维方面和机器相比已经完全无法匹敌,而且差距会越来越大,即使是人类最聪明的少年天才棋手柯洁在阿尔法狗面前也只能俯首称臣,更别提普通人了。那么,小朋友天生就是充满想象力的,但我们需要给这些想象力一个出口,让他们表达自己,尽情释放自己的想象力。尤其是在中国这样的应试环境下,许多老师或出于无奈或无意地忽视小朋友的想法,小朋友即使有了想法在生活中也得不到任何的鼓励和反馈,慢慢的也就把自己的想法和想象力丢失了。

第二点,在学习少儿编程的过程中能够培养起一些受益一生的能力。在我看来,这些能力至少包括 “分析问题的逻辑思维能力“、 ”将复杂问题分解成一个个简单问题从而解决问题的能力和思考方式” 、“debug 查错的能力和耐心细致的习惯“、”最终展示作品的表达能力和当众演讲的信心“,如果课程体系设计得科学又合理,老师也引导得好,还能培养起孩子的团队沟通合作能力、设计思维和计算思维。少儿编程是少见的能在创意和逻辑两方面同时培养孩子的项目。

十几年后,等这一代小孩成长起来进入社会,拿什么和机器竞争呢?唯一的答案是创意、想象力。

以上就是我的观点,希望可帮助到你。





教育孩子早知道


2017年7月,国务院印发《新一代人工智能发展规划》,明确指出应逐步开展全民智能教育项目,在中小学阶段设置人工智能相关课程、逐步推广编程教育。少儿编程市场需求也越来越大。



那么在这股少儿编程热中,孩子有没有必要去学习呢?其实按客观来讲,少儿学习编程还是有很多好处的。

1. 强化孩子的逻辑思维能力。编写程序最重要的就是如何把大问题不断分割成小问题的过程。

2. 培养孩子的专注力和细心度。排错是每一个编写程序人必经之事,不论大人小孩都没有例外。

3.增加抽象思考力,其实学习写程序,就像学习外语一样。如果说学习外语是为了和外国人沟通,那么学习编程就是为了和电脑沟通。

4.增加升学竞争力,少儿编程逐渐纳入基础教育,学习编程知识,参加编程比赛,可以为升学、留学加码。


假如经济条件允许下,孩子去参加少儿编程培训是有好处的,有利于提高孩子的逻辑思维与其他方面。但是,也不能过于跟风,强制孩子去学习少儿编程,应该考虑孩子的兴趣,从孩子方面除非,不能过于激进。



优笑逸动


我们孩子5岁多在学习乐高课,当时咨询了一下课程顾问说,编程课适合7岁半以上的孩子。于是我给孩子报的乐高课,下图中孩子做的是个大炮车,孩子学习了大炮车的原理和结构搭建。整个过程有1个半小时,非常锻炼孩子的专注力,同时动手能力也得到很大的提高,还有空间想象力的锻炼,我孩子真的很喜欢上乐高课。乐高课应该是编程课前期的课程,到年龄了,如果孩子愿意学,我就会让孩子继续上编程课。现在计算机几乎渗透到每个领域,提前让孩子从兴趣进入专业领悟,可能更容易吧。



快乐的二三一


我认为,学习编程是非常有必要的,6岁是否开始要因人而异。

作为一名7岁孩子的妈妈,最近刚好思考过这个问题。最近疫情在家,也会陪着孩子上网课、看着孩子玩游戏,自己也会刷刷新闻、看看视频,宅在家里基本是离不开电子产品的,未来计算机、互联网只会与我们的生活工作会更加紧密,那怎样从一个信息的被动接受者到一个参与者,我认为学习编程知识是非常有必要的。

前一段时间也给孩子报了编程试听课,他自己选择了游戏方向,整个课程下来,他非常积极和认真,完全自主去完成课程和作业。编程涉及到英语、数学、逻辑等等学科,希望他能掌握更多知识,更乐于去钻研,而兴趣是最好的老师,这种自主自愿的学习是最好的状态,所以是6岁还是几岁开始,我认为要看孩子的接受程度。

再有,要注意防止孩子沉迷和注意保护眼睛!



悦满心


现在的家长心思都一样,恨不得让宝宝们啥技能都掌握。

我目前宝宝3岁,在学英文。这个对他有没有用,我不知道。我只想让他在有空的时候多接触一点东西,不管将来有没有用,至少现在的他感觉挺开心。

我觉得大多数家长对于孩子兴趣的规划都有自己的想法。都是抱着让孩子多接触几样兴趣,再根据孩子的喜好重点去钻研一种。

学少儿编程也一样,我觉得挺好呀,如果有条件去学,有时间去学,那就去。至少能锻炼孩子处理问题的能力。总比让孩子呆家里,看电视看手机强啊。

对于报什么兴趣班,家长只要抱着一个观念:这是给孩子拓视野的,不要对他提太多要求,他喜欢自然会自己去钻研。他不喜欢去逼他有了逆反心理更难管。

孩子们其实也不知道自己到底喜欢什么,对什么有持续的兴趣,所以家长就应该去引导。可以先做主给孩子报,再根据孩子的意愿最终决定是否长期坚持。


沙漠第九天


主要看孩子的兴趣爱好。

现在有很多的学习机构教孩子编程,家长可以好好甄别一下,选一个合适的让孩子尝试。感兴趣可以坚持。

任何事情要做好都离不开坚持。孩子要做好一件事也离不开家长的坚持。

不去外面机构的话,MIT有一个少儿编程软件,

叫scratch, 家长可以自己下载下来琢磨一下,趣味性也蛮强的。


分享到:


相關文章: